    Burna Boy hosts ‘I Told Them’ pop-up event in Lagos.

    Nigerian Afro-fusion artist Burna Boy recently concluded a pop-up event in Lagos, Nigeria, titled ‘I Told Them.’ The event took place on January 27, 2024, at Shiro, Lagos, and attracted the presence of notable artists such as Ice Prince, Naira Marley, and Seyi Vibez. Other personalities like Poco Lee and Yhemo Lee were also in attendance, with Seyi Vibez delivering a performance.

    The event was a celebratory affair, with Burna Boy’s parents present to share in the joy with their son. A video circulated online showing the trio having a small meetup before Burna Boy engaged with his fans. During the pop-up event, a limited edition magazine titled ‘I Told Them‘ was reportedly available for sale, adding an exclusive element to the celebration.

    Recall, Mp3bullet reported that Burna Boy is all set to commence his “I Told Them” tour in February. As announced through his official social media accounts, Burna Boy’s “I Told Them” North American tour initially began in November 2023.

    The 16-city tour, produced by Live Nation, debuted at BMO Stadium in Los Angeles, marking Burna Boy’s inaugural Los Angeles stadium performance.

    The tour continued with stops in Houston, Chicago, Toronto, and more, concluding in New Orleans on March 14th. The tour is set to resume in February 2024, with certain cities, such as Montreal and Toronto, already reporting sold-out shows.
